Echo Audiofire 12 Problem
any fellow audiofire 12 users:
im having troubles with my unit, it wont save the clock rate when i set it in the control panel. Whenever i change the clock rate within the control panel it changes it to the corresponding value on the audiofire 12 but as soon as i turn the audiofire 12 off it just defaults back to 48KHz every time and i have to go back in to the control panel and change the sample rate back to what i want it to be. Ive locked the sample rate and it still does it. Im using the latest software for it, 3.0.4. I dont remember ever getting this problem on previous versions of the software and it drives me nuts! any ideas? cheers |
